CD300a is an inhibitory receptor for mast cells and eosinophils in allergic inflammation (AI); however, the spatiotemporal expression of CD300a and its potential roles in the resolution of AI are still to be determined.CD300a expression on peritoneal cells is regulated from inflammation to resolution. CD300a activation on mouse bone marrow-derived mast cells regulated ALX/FPR2 expression levels following IgE-mediated activation. |

Function Inhibitory receptor which may contribute to the down-regulation of cytolytic activity in natural killer (NK) cells, and to the down-regulation of mast cell degranulation (PubMed:12874256, PubMed:12893283, PubMed:16339535). Negatively regulates the Toll-like receptor (TLR) signaling mediated by MYD88 but not TRIF through activation of PTPN6 (By similarity). |
Catalytic activity #N/A |
Subellular location Cell membrane ; Single-pass type I membrane protein . |
Tissues Present on the surface of the majority of myeloid cells and a subset of B-cells. Present on the surface of NK cells after IL-12 stimulation. |
Structure Upon tyrosine-phosphorylation, interacts with PTN6/SHP-1 and PTPN11/SHP-2 and INPP5D. |
Post-translational modification Phosphorylated on tyrosine.; N-glycosylated. |
